Using Open AI with Automation in Airtable

แชร์
ฝัง
  • เผยแพร่เมื่อ 1 ต.ค. 2024

ความคิดเห็น • 98

  • @GarethPronovost
    @GarethPronovost  ปีที่แล้ว +2

    Grab my *FREE TRAINING* that teaches the building blocks of automation: www.garethpronovost.com/webinar-registration 👈👈
    Get a 30-day free trial with Make.com here: www.make.com/en/register?pc=gapconsulting 👈👈

  • @insight-guy
    @insight-guy ปีที่แล้ว +1

    🎯 Key Takeaways for quick navigation:
    00:00 🎥 The video discusses how to leverage AI and automation, particularly focusing on OpenAI's GPT model.
    00:40 💻 The video presenter, Gareth from GAP Consulting, encourages beginners to start with his free training on no code automation.
    01:36 🤖 Gareth presents the interface of ChatGPT, a paid part of OpenAI, which allows communication with an AI model.
    02:33 🌨️ Gareth uses the AI model to generate a description of snow, demonstrating its text generation capabilities.
    03:32 📝 Gareth presents his Airtable database, explaining how he uses it to store content and posts, and how these two are linked.
    04:30 💡 Gareth proposes a scenario where AI could generate social media posts based on his blog content, saving him time.
    05:26 📝 Gareth uses OpenAI to generate a social media post based on his blog, demonstrating the potential uses of AI in content creation.
    06:51 🔄 Gareth refines his request to the AI model to make the generated social media post shorter, demonstrating how users can tweak their interactions with the AI for better results.
    07:48 🔄 Gareth demonstrates how to incorporate the AI model into an automation, using a webhook for triggering the automation.
    08:44 🔘 Gareth adds a button to his Airtable record to initiate the automation, demonstrating how to easily implement AI and automation into a workflow.
    09:39 🧩 A concatenate formula is used in Airtable to append a unique record ID to the webhook URL.
    10:06 🎯 This record ID helps in identifying the exact location in Make to apply any changes.
    10:36 🔗 Once the URL is opened, the webhook gets triggered and the data is successfully sent and received in Make.
    11:03 🔍 In Make, the data can be located using the record ID passed from Airtable.
    11:57 🎫 Using the record ID, the corresponding data can be retrieved and viewed in detail.
    12:56 🤖 OpenAI's GPT-3 is used to automate the creation of social media posts, providing unique content for each post.
    13:55 📜 The automation uses the unique URL for each blog, ensuring the correct reference for each post.
    14:24 📊 User can adjust the number of tokens and temperature values based on their requirement for risk-taking and length of text generated.
    15:50 🔄 After the text is generated by OpenAI, it is updated back into Airtable.
    16:47 💡 The entire process involves using automation and artificial intelligence to generate a social media comment, and update it back into Airtable.
    17:17 🎉 The successful execution of this automation is validated in Airtable.
    17:47 🚀 The automation can generate and share social media posts based on the content created, thereby eliminating the need for manual intervention.
    18:15 🔄 Demonstrated a sample run using a blog post from November 2022. The automation correctly generates a relevant post based on the selected record.
    18:43 💡 The system shows an intelligent understanding of blog content and generates relevant posts accordingly.
    19:13 📚 Encourages new users to join in for a deeper understanding of no-code automation through training and subscribing to the channel.
    19:41 🎓 Reminds viewers of the free training on no-code tools and automation basics available on their website, and invites them to explore other paid services, including advanced courses and consulting.
    Made with HARPA AI

  • @trixymariemacaraeg2362
    @trixymariemacaraeg2362 ปีที่แล้ว +1

    Do I need a paid Open AI to be able to do this? My automation runs an error in ChatGPT and says I have reached my quota. :(

    • @claudiolins4025
      @claudiolins4025 5 หลายเดือนก่อน

      Me too.. and i have chat gpt 4.0 :( can we help us from the basic?

  • @yannickgodin955
    @yannickgodin955 ปีที่แล้ว +3

    So nice to see your excitment with GPT-3, Gareth! It's actually taking the No Code community by storm right now! Looking forward to discovering what other use cases you can come up with. Keep up the great work (this post was written by a human)!

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      Lol @ "this post was written by a human" - the future is definitely now!

  • @TowPiglet
    @TowPiglet ปีที่แล้ว +1

    very cool

  • @vazapcool
    @vazapcool ปีที่แล้ว +1

    Is it possible to predict data from Airtable with BIGML?

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ว +2

      I haven't seen this done, but I checked BIGML and saw that they have an open API, so it is most likely possible, although I don't know if they have an integration with make.com or not. If not, you'd need custom code to create an integration.

  • @ManfredWania
    @ManfredWania ปีที่แล้ว +2

    Gareth, this one is amazing! I‘m blown away. Thanks for sharing!

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      So glad you enjoyed it. I'm still reeling by the opportunities here.

  • @tahirjetter5665
    @tahirjetter5665 ปีที่แล้ว +1

    Hey Gareth, if you wanted to continue going through all of your blogs with the same workflow, would you have just had to add a iterator module in Make and map it correctly?

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      You can do this with an iterator, which would take many things and break it down for each item. Alternatively, you could create a different trigger and trigger many all at once. I wouldn't want to push a button 100 times, but I could copy paste a checkbox, for example

  • @Matrixeve-sojinsamuel
    @Matrixeve-sojinsamuel ปีที่แล้ว

    In these types of videos, you don't have to start explaining what chatgpt is? etc; as per your video title "Using Open AI with Automation in Airtable" your target audience is already familiar with at least Open AI, Chatgpt, and Airtable. Next time please focus on the intent.

  • @franckyahi3384
    @franckyahi3384 ปีที่แล้ว

    Gareth, it seems that you have French ascedent du to your last name. Anyway, I shall say that you kind o contributed to change my job life. Watching your intro videos on Airtable was smething outstanding. I want ot thank you for the great job you've been doing. Indeed sometimes you 're fast but you bring valuable information. keep doing a greater job....

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      Thank you so much, I'm truly honored to be of help. 🤝

  • @nuzzre
    @nuzzre ปีที่แล้ว

    I can forsee lots of uses for this flow! However, I'm asking it to create a 200-300 word property description, and it's only giving me the first dozen words or so. I must be telling it to snip somewhere? Where would that be?

  • @VoyceAtlas
    @VoyceAtlas ปีที่แล้ว

    bro this is bad info... you cant read the url... its reading the link words. do not use the way this guy said he doesnt understand that gpt does not have internet access.

  • @bfkouba
    @bfkouba 4 หลายเดือนก่อน

    This is exactly what I was looking for. Thank you! Can these automations be trigged in AirTable when a value changes instead of through a button?

    • @GarethPronovost
      @GarethPronovost  3 หลายเดือนก่อน

      Definitely! You can trigger an automation based on a change in a specific field ✅

  • @robertt8279
    @robertt8279 ปีที่แล้ว +1

    Between AI writing detectors and crypto watermarks within the text, folks need to watch out if they're using this blindly for Seo. You should never be putting content out on the web automatically without reading it and editing it first.

  • @hammadyounas2688
    @hammadyounas2688 4 หลายเดือนก่อน

    @GarethPronovost. I have the content in the interface, How can I get that and pass to OpenAI?

    • @GarethPronovost
      @GarethPronovost  3 หลายเดือนก่อน

      If the content is in your Airtable record, you need to send it to OpenAI using the automation (either Zapier or Make). To do this, build an automation that takes it from Airtable and shares it with AI, similar to how we did in the video.

  • @PaulGaleComedy
    @PaulGaleComedy ปีที่แล้ว

    Wondering if it's "reading" the blog, Gareth, or just writing the posts based on the descriptive text at the end of your URL. Would be a little more expensive, but you could use Make to send the body of the link through to Open API to ensure it's reading the text -- I assume that would lead to less generic results

  • @sergeyrizen9113
    @sergeyrizen9113 ปีที่แล้ว +1

    Hi, Gareth 👋 It's just unbelievable! Thanks for sharing this recipe with the community. Two questions raise. 1. Am I right in thinking the same can be done using Zapier instead of Make? 2. Can something similar be done to correct grammar in an existing article/post? Many thanks and all the best

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ว +4

      Thanks for watching!
      1. Sure you can use Zapier instead of Make.com, if you don't mind paying double for automations 🤪
      2. You can add descriptions in your prompt to cultivate your optimal output. For example, you can ask for the output to be in a playful tone, or for it to be written for a fifth grader to understand. That said, I do recommend an editing step where you take the output and review it before publishing. I don't fully trust the AI to post on my behalf. 🤷‍♂️
      2.

    • @sergeyrizen9113
      @sergeyrizen9113 ปีที่แล้ว

      Hi Gareth! Thank you for the detailed reply. Yeah, we as humans should not release control entirely when dealing with AI. Will have a closer look at Make, thanks for the advice

  • @LocalAlienCreative
    @LocalAlienCreative ปีที่แล้ว +1

    Dude, this was absolutly life saver! Thank you kindly!!!

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      This is why we do what we do! Happy to help 💪

  • @ValentinBrel
    @ValentinBrel ปีที่แล้ว

    Great Thank you! I have a small question : why don't you directly use the Airtable module with the integrated webhook as the first module? Thank you again

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      It has to do with the way that make.com counts operations. If you search Airtable every 15 minutes for a trigger in Make, you will spend operations needlessly throughout the day. 4 per hour x 24 hours. This can run up the cost of your plan, so we use a webhook to counter that.

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      The integrated webhook is a newer feature in Make, I'm not sure if it was available when we filmed this originally but it does the same job as our script+webhook

  • @ximenacastillo5270
    @ximenacastillo5270 ปีที่แล้ว

    Hi!
    I am running into this error when running the Airtable module:
    RuntimeError
    [500]
    Origin
    Airtable
    Automatic error handler
    If you want to handle this error automatically, choose one of the following options. This will create a new error-handler route in your scenario. You can then expand the route in any way you like.
    ----
    I have no idea how to fix that problem or where is coming from.
    Hope you can help me!

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      Hi Ximena, I'm sorry I don't know what's causing this. Have you checked to make sure that Airtable wasn't "down"

  • @OntheHookGames
    @OntheHookGames ปีที่แล้ว

    I just implemented this. F*cking incredible. Thank YOU Gareth!!!!

  • @Group881
    @Group881 ปีที่แล้ว

    I tried doing the prompts directly on Chat GPT and using the the airtable/make integration displayed. I found out that the direct Chat GPT prompt gave much better results. For some reason the result I keep on getting from airtable/make scenario using Chat GPT is cut, it does not paste all the text, is there reason this happens?

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      Check the number of tokens you are allowing to be consumed by the automation. If you don't give it enough "gas" it can't give you lengthy results.

  • @cgc2300
    @cgc2300 ปีที่แล้ว

    hello can you explain to me what is the advantage of using airtable given that my articles are already stored on a database, WordPress

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      I don't know that I'd consider WordPress to be a database as much as it's a way to build your website. I'm not a WordPress pro though, so I'm not the best person to discuss WP

    • @cgc2300
      @cgc2300 ปีที่แล้ว

      ​@GarethPronovost hello I was talking to you about WordPress since I would like to do a business selling jewelry, so I am finding out about the plugins to use but I am also finding out about the subject of artificial intelligence and also using chatgpt with make to ask him to write me articles or product descriptions and send them directly to social networks, I had some ideas and could I see your opinion
      and also I still have questions regarding SEO, can chatgpt do keyword and hashtag research for me automatically?
      I also understood that content written by artificial intelligence is penalized by Google?
      anyway thank you for answering me

  • @naturallydope247
    @naturallydope247 ปีที่แล้ว

    What app are you creating the webhook in? Softr?

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      The webhook here was created in make.com

  • @joingather
    @joingather ปีที่แล้ว

    Small thing, but instead of using Concatenate, I’ve found that "&" character easier to use & cleans up the code a bit. Just FYI

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      Thanks for the tip! Personally I find & to be confusing and prefer Concatenate, but appreciate the different perspective!

    • @joingather
      @joingather ปีที่แล้ว

      @@GarethPronovost To each their own! I normally use it and lean heavily on line breaks to keep the code easily readable, but 🤷‍♂
      Great video btw, super interesting. Wondering when Airtable will begin building in AI content generation features more directly.
      Have you had to work much with Internationalization of apps you build atop Airtable? Wondering if you have good tips for serving content across a variety of languages.

    • @rebeccavesperas8274
      @rebeccavesperas8274 ปีที่แล้ว

      @@joingather @GarethPronovost I'm wondering if I already have text in the description field if either methods mentioned here will completely overwrite the field. If so maybe I make a field just for the chatgpt generated product description and then have one for additional information, then add a third where I combine the two...

  • @Pxl83webdesign
    @Pxl83webdesign ปีที่แล้ว

    This is great, any way to to do this using a button in an interface. I would love to press the button and have it post the Openai response to a text field in an interface I built.

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      Absolutely. We do this constantly.

    • @Pxl83webdesign
      @Pxl83webdesign ปีที่แล้ว

      @@GarethPronovost Great, I got it to work, added the button to the table and a text field and then added it to the interface. Is there a way to turn off the new window from opening when I click the button?

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      Definitely. We did a video a while back that showed how to trigger Make.com from a button push without the window opening. It involves a script (copy/paste) and a webhook trigger. Do a search for the video, called "button push no more buttons Airtable" or something similar to that. (I'm on my phone and can't link the exact video)

  • @dankelly
    @dankelly 8 หลายเดือนก่อน

    Where are you in Airtable that you see that huge + button? It looks like a separate tool.

    • @GarethPronovost
      @GarethPronovost  8 หลายเดือนก่อน +1

      I think you might be talking about Make.com

    • @dankelly
      @dankelly 8 หลายเดือนก่อน

      @@GarethPronovost ooooh. My bad. I've been watching a bunch of your Airtable videos and got this one mixed up with those. 👍

  • @Belfast1966.
    @Belfast1966. ปีที่แล้ว

    i keep getting an error "There is no scenario listening for this webhook."

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      Have you turned your automation on?

    • @Belfast1966.
      @Belfast1966. ปีที่แล้ว

      @@GarethPronovost your the man!😁thanks!

  • @juamsalvez
    @juamsalvez ปีที่แล้ว

    Thank you Gareth! Is there any way to do the same in SmartSuite with the limitations that we have with Make at the moment?

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      Hi! Yes this exact process can be replicated in SmartSuite using Make.com - their Make integration isn't public yet, but you can request access if you message their support channel.

  • @XxStupendousManxX
    @XxStupendousManxX ปีที่แล้ว

    Does SmartSuite also have the ability to disable a button until conditions are met?

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ว +1

      Yes and no. I tried using an IF( [Link], [Link], "") formula and it didnt' work for the button. However, I can just reference [Link] field and it is only able to be pushed if there's a link in the right field.
      So more advanced conditions seem not to be available just yet, but hoping soon!

  • @francisrealestateltd.
    @francisrealestateltd. ปีที่แล้ว

    ❤❤❤

  • @tgauss
    @tgauss ปีที่แล้ว

    Thanks for the tutorial! I'm having a similar issue I see happening in your video where the Open AI Text output is preceded by a few blank lines. Any idea how to prevent that from happening?

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      I haven't cracked that just yet. For us it's a low priority since I'm having the output reviewed before getting published. Removing the spaces manually is just part of the review process, since I'm hesitant to trust the AI without a verification step.

    • @PaulGaleComedy
      @PaulGaleComedy ปีที่แล้ว

      Could use the "trim" feature within Make to remove any blank characters before or after the text.

  • @williamho161
    @williamho161 ปีที่แล้ว

    Thank you for sharing the video! It's awesome!!

  • @isaacwick9522
    @isaacwick9522 ปีที่แล้ว +1

    dude you are a genius

  • @francisrealestateltd.
    @francisrealestateltd. ปีที่แล้ว

    I need to learn so Much from You ❤

  • @User_PC_Loadletter
    @User_PC_Loadletter ปีที่แล้ว +1

    Dude. .... Dude.

  • @556andressantorio
    @556andressantorio ปีที่แล้ว

    This is amazing! Thank you Gareth! I am running into an issue, however. Somehow I have to go back to MAKE and hit 'Run once' in order for it to start listening to the buttons in the table. WIthout it if I click the button it opens the window but does not trigger the automation. Am I missing something?

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      Hi! Have you upgraded to a paid account with OpenAI? It's inexpensive, but you do need a card on file with them to make API calls. Sorry I didn't explain that thoroughly in the video.

    • @556andressantorio
      @556andressantorio ปีที่แล้ว

      @@GarethPronovost no, but the calls go through. Isn’t it a MAKE setting to make the scenario always on?

    • @nikolaytrakiyski6220
      @nikolaytrakiyski6220 ปีที่แล้ว

      @@556andressantorio I am having the same problem now. Did you bypass this by any chance?

    • @556andressantorio
      @556andressantorio ปีที่แล้ว

      @@nikolaytrakiyski6220 I managed to make it work for some time but I don’t use this automation anymore. Garett is is up to date I suppose.

  • @cmmarinaroch
    @cmmarinaroch ปีที่แล้ว

    Great stuff. Works like charm.

  • @KellyBNunn
    @KellyBNunn ปีที่แล้ว

    Gareth. How can I contact you for consulting?

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      We have some consulting options on our website here: garethpronovost.com

    • @VoyceAtlas
      @VoyceAtlas ปีที่แล้ว

      make sure he doesnt tell you that gpt has internet access lol because that explination was so off and wrong. all these people making videos about it and they dont know anying about how it really workds. the link is just being read and made up because it has words in it.

    • @GarethPronovost
      @GarethPronovost  ปีที่แล้ว

      @@VoyceAtlas correct, it doesn't connect with the internet. Apologies for the misinformation. 👊

  • @TheRemyRomano
    @TheRemyRomano ปีที่แล้ว

    Nice job. So easy to do with Make.

  • @mattiasherrera1
    @mattiasherrera1 ปีที่แล้ว

    Wow!!!!!! That's all I can say

  • @pvellenzer
    @pvellenzer ปีที่แล้ว

    God help us !

  • @EvgeniyKharam
    @EvgeniyKharam ปีที่แล้ว +1

    Great video, thank you, how to create an API for ChatGPT ?